Republican Run-Off Election information and a few frequently asked questions answered:
Early voting schedule:
Early voting will begin on June 10th and run through June 14th from 8:30am - 5:00pm for the runoff. Carroll County will only have one week of early voting and it will be at 997 Newnan Road. Election day is June 18th from 7:00am to 7:00pm and you will vote at your assigned precinct.
The two races in the Republican Run-Off are:
*United States House of Representatives-District 3
*Carroll County Commission District 5
Frequently Asked Questions:
If I did not vote in the primary can I vote in the Run-Off?
- If you did not vote or you voted a Non-Partisan ballot in the Primary, you can vote in the Republican Run-Off.
If I voted on a Democrat Ballot in the General Primary, can I vote in the Republican Run-Off?
- If you voted a Democrat Ballot in the General Primary you will not be eligible to vote in the Republican Runoff on June 18th.
